Now, let’s break this down. A digital loyalty program is like that store card you might have, but way cooler. It’s not just about points anymore. With businesses shifting to online platforms, loyalty programs have become all about personalized experiences and fostering emotional connections. The magic sauce here is technology, and boy, has it changed the game.
Think about it—you probably have apps on your phone with loyalty programs that buzz you about the deals you love or the points you’ve earned without even leaving the couch. But here’s the kicker—are these digital loyalty programs all sunshine and rainbows for businesses? How do they know if they're getting their money's worth?
Alright, let's talk about ROI—return on investment. Just like how you’d assess if a concert’s worth the ticket price, businesses measure if their investment in a loyalty program is paying off. With digital marketing strategy tools, companies are tracking customer engagement, purchase frequency, and even what's buzzing on social media. Think of it as the business equivalent of checking your bank balance online, but a bit more high-tech and way more detailed.
Here’s the interesting part—a great digital loyalty program doesn’t just focus on giving out points but also uses data to create unique experiences. Imagine a coffee shop that remembers your favorite order just by scanning a QR code on their app. This leads to higher customer satisfaction, repeat business, and, ultimately, better ROI. People love feeling special, and when a business nails that personalization, it’s a win-win!
For businesses, the goal is also to harness search engine optimization in digital marketing. By analyzing the data, they can figure out what is really working, tweaking the less successful parts. It’s all about shooting for a program that not only keeps people coming back but also spreads like wildfire through word of mouth.
On an entertaining note, did you know some businesses even gamify their loyalty programs? What a smart move! Customers play a game, earn rewards, and feel a deeper connection with the brand. It’s making saving and spending fun—how cool is that?
